The Democratic National Committee entered into May with over $56 million on hand, the most the committee states it has actually ever had in its war chest at this moment in any year.

The DNC ended up the month of April raising $15.6. million, according to figures initially shown CNBC by a committee representative. The DNC prepares to launch more information of its fundraising haul in Federal Election Commission filings later Thursday.

“The DNC will report $15.6 million raised in April, the highest off-year April fundraising ever. The DNC has $56.3 million cash on hand, the most the DNC has had at this point in any year,” the committee agent stated in a declaration.

The Republican National Committee, by contrast, raised over $13 million in April. Yet while the DNC raised more than the RNC last month, the GOP project arm entered into May with substantially more money on hand, FEC records reveal. The RNC had more than $90 million on hand entering into the month, according to the records.

Former President Donald Trump has actually likewise been fundraising off his management PAC, Save America, while big parts of the Republican Party continue to seek his approval as he thinks about running in 2024. He has actually likewise continued to incorrectly declare that the 2020 election was rigged versus him.

The DNC’s haul reveals that Biden and the Democratic remain in a position to be well-prepared for the battle to advance the president’s program and for next year’s midterm elections.

Biden has actually stated he means to run for reelection in 2024. Continued success from the DNC would offer the president strong funds to get his project off the ground.
